Runbook fragment: Brindleworks component library versioning

All releases of the Brindleworks UI kit follow strict semver. Breaking prop changes require a major bump plus a migration note in the changelog before the weekly sync. Consumers pin minor versions, so patch releases ship automatically; majors need sign-off from two downstream teams. Deprecations stay in place for two majors minimum. The current version matrix and consumer pin list are maintained on this internal page.

dashboard of hahig-yawig = https://artifactory.sivreldyn.test/job

Q: The Chalkrow timetable solver failed to seal the release build — now what?

A: Happens when the constraint cache is stale. Bump the cache epoch in the release manifest, rerun the solver suite, and re-sign. Signing needs the release vault unlocked, and for that you'll want the recovery passphrase, which follows below.

strongbox words: druath-quenael

## Releases

Greenhouse controller GroveSense v3 ships monthly. Each release includes the drift-correction tables for humidity and soil probes; sensors older than 18 months drift up to 4% and the firmware compensates per calibration batch. Support: if a site reports wilting alerts after an update, check the drift table version first, not the probes. Release artifacts are built by Thornfield CI and must be verified before distribution. Verify each bundle against the signing key below.

deploy key for kagup-bawig: bky9_ZMq28eTw9